Transaction 3c5984a53d3c1c744dbcb37b010aafede3befc14a5d5da4d8a640a2ae2327c78

86 Input
2 Outputs
  • 3c5984a53d3c1c744dbcb37b010aafede3befc14a5d5da4d8a640a2ae2327c78:0
  • value  138568
    address  19DJTuSFbzKXwLRXnAB7Fynz4sm3DxiduV
  • 3c5984a53d3c1c744dbcb37b010aafede3befc14a5d5da4d8a640a2ae2327c78:1
  • value  67002287
    address  32rTUXQ2Gr3M2VeaZsiPuSLVtYnMMgbweS